Mantra 7

Pavamāna Soma’s purification and ascent, bringing protection, fame, and sacrificial efficacy

Rishi: Unspecified in input
Devata: Soma Pavamāna
Chandas: Unspecified in input

असाव्यंशुर्मदायाप्सु दक्षो गिरिष्ठाः श्येनो न योनिमासदत्

asāvyaṃśurmadāyāpsu dakṣo giriṣṭhāḥ śyeno na yonimāsadat

asau1 ayam2 aṃśurmadāya3 apsu1 dakṣo2 giriṣṭhāḥ3 śyeno1 na2 yonimāsadat3

This Soma-stream, potent for exhilaration, (moving) in the waters, mountain-dwelling, hath reached its seat, like a falcon.

asau | ayam | aṃśuḥ | madāya | apsu | dakṣaḥ | giriṣṭhāḥ | śyenaḥ | na | yonim | āsadat

{ "gloss_summary": "Soma is described as exhilarating, moving in waters (pressing/filtration), obtained from mountains (giriṣṭhāḥ), and reaching the ritual seat (yoni) swiftly like a falcon.", "ritual_interpretation": "apsu = watery medium of pressing/straining; yoni = place of offering/chant-domain; śyena simile marks swift arrival of prepared Soma to its proper station.", "theological_insight": "Purification is a journey from source (mountain) through process (waters) to consecrated seat (yoni); speed here means readiness and right timing in ṛta.", "etymology_highlights": "giriṣṭhāḥ: ‘standing/abiding in mountains’; yoni: seat/source; āsadat: attained/sat down; śyena: swift raptor (soma-bringer motif)." }
